New energy vehicle motor drive system solution based on BYD IGBT and SiC MOSFET power modules, covering 400V/800V platforms, supporting 75kW-200kW power levels.

Recommended Bill of Materials (BOM)
| Item | Part Number | Description | Quantity | Datasheet |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| BG300F08A13L5 | 750V 300A IGBT module for 400V platform main drive | 6 | 📄 Download |
| 2 | BG150G12F13L4 | 1200V 150A IGBT module for 800V platform main drive | 6 | 📄 Download |
| 3 | BM600F12B34U2 | 1200V 400A SiC module for high-performance 800V systems | 6 | 📄 Download |
| 4 | BG400F08A13L5 | 750V 400A IGBT module for high-power commercial vehicle main drive | 6 | 📄 Download |

In new energy vehicle motor drive applications, the performance and reliability of BYD power modules have been fully verified. Key design points: (1) Select 750V or 1200V modules based on voltage platform. (2) Thermal design must have sufficient margin, especially for continuous high-power operation. (3) Gate drive design must be standardized to avoid false turn-on. (4) PCB layout must minimize parasitic inductance. Decision Framework
Steps:
- Determine voltage platform (400V or 800V)
- Calculate power requirements and select module current rating
- Design thermal management system with adequate margin
- Design gate drive circuit with proper protection
- Optimize PCB layout for minimal parasitic inductance
